While strides may vary -- in general, 2,000 steps equals 1 mile. According to Harvard Health Publications, a 125-pound person burns 68 calories a mile walking at 4 miles per hour, and 96 calories a mile when jogging at a pace of 5 miles per hour. On average, we can say that walking 10,000 steps when being an average man (weighting ~75 kg or 165 lb) burns around 500 kilocalories . Calorie burn, also known as energy expenditure, refers to the number of calories your body uses or “burns” to perform various activities and functions throughout the day. The American Heart Association recommends that everyone get at least 150 minutes of moderate intensity exercise, such as brisk walking, per week. A person of average height and weight has a step length of between 2.1 and 2.5 feet, meaning they take around 2,250 steps to walk one mile at a moderate pace of about 3 mph (4.8 kph). On average, walking 10,000 steps can burn between 300 to 500 calories, depending on various factors like your weight, pace, and terrain.
